
About the Group/Team We're the Discovery group, part of Canva's Content & Discovery supergroup. Our mission is to enable every user to effortlessly find content that empowers them to design. Within the group, the Private Search Quality team owns helping users find their own personal, team, and branded content — the search experience people rely on every time they go looking for something they've already made or been given access to. About the Role/Specialty As a Machine Learning Engineer on Private Search Quality, you'll work on the ranking and relevance systems behind how Canva surfaces private, team, and brand content. That means building and improving ML ranking models and lifting relevance for all users, and helping the team's search results hold up as usage patterns and content types keep expanding, including newer surfaces like agent-driven search. It also means working with our Backend Engineers with our ElasticSearch and Vector Search databases. You'll take ownership of scoped projects end-to-end, from problem framing through to shipped, measurable impact on search quality. There is a strong emphasis on experimentation and iterating on learnings to get the best outcomes for our users.
